Understanding Repair Responsibilities

Typically, a property manager is responsible for overseeing general maintenance and addressing issues that arise during a tenant's occupancy. This includes things such as:

  • Routine maintenance checks
  • Emergency property damage repairs
  • Coordinating with repair services
  • Ensuring compliance with building codes

However, many property owners are still left wondering: "Do property managers pay for these repairs?" In St. Louis, the answer largely depends on your contract with the management company.

Contractual Obligations and Costs

When you hire a property management service, you sign a contract that outlines each party's responsibilities. While most property managers will handle the logistics of repairs, they do not typically pay for them. Instead, the costs associated with repairs are often billed to the property owner, while the property manager facilitates the process.

This setup allows for efficient management, as property managers can quickly respond to tenant requests concerning maintenance and repairs. Additionally, they maintain established relationships with local contractors, ensuring reliable and prompt service.

What to Discuss with Your Property Manager

To avoid confusion and help ensure a solid working relationship, consider discussing the following topics when selecting a property management service:

  • Specific repair responsibilities
  • Cost thresholds before notifying the owner
  • Emergency treatment protocol
  • Routine maintenance schedules
  • The details of your lease agreement

Being upfront about these factors will help you understand how repairs will be handled and who will bear the costs.
